Acapulco by Villeroy & Boch is a vibrant and collectible porcelain pattern introduced in the 1970s, inspired by the bold, colorful aesthetics of Mexican folk art. Featuring a lively floral and bird motif in bright shades of orange, blue, green, and yellow, the design captures the free-spirited energy of the era. Produced on the durable Vitro-Porcelaine base, Acapulco was both practical and decorative, making it a popular choice for modern homes. While the pattern was discontinued, its retro appeal and high-quality craftsmanship continue to make it sought after by collectors of mid-century and vintage European ceramics.
